   Luann Kay (Mattison) Grudem went to be with her Savior and Lord on Monday October 5, 2009 at Sacred Heart Hospital in Eau Claire, WI.
 
Luann was born November 25, 1952 in Eau Claire, WI to Owen and Joyce (Carleson) Mattison. She graduated high school in 1970 and University of Wisconsin Stout in 1973 with a degree in Education. On August 19, 1972 Luann married her best friend, Gregory Grudem at Trinity Lutheran Church in Eau Claire. Luann and Gregg moved to Brillion, WI in 1976 where they enjoyed raising their family. Luann was an active member of Faith United Methodist Church where she served as Sunday School Superintendent. She enjoyed getting involved in her children's activities. Luann was a Scout leader in Brillion for many years. Luann and Gregg retired to Haugen, WI for the past six years.
   

Luann's greatest joy in life was adoring and caring for her family. Her gifts were endless as a loving wife, mother, grandmother, daughter, sister and friend.
 
Luann is survived by her husband of 37 years, Gregg, who was a devoted and unselfish caregiver through her many illnesses. She is also survived by her parents, Owen and Joyce Mattison of Eau Claire, WI and Mesa, AZ, a brother David (Pam) Mattison of River Falls, WI, a sister Nancy (Michael) Jones of Mesa, AZ, her two children, Josh (Jennifer) Grudem of Avondale, AZ, Missy (Berny) Kruse of Surprise, AZ, and the two best grandsons and newest loves of her life, Jarod Grudem and Carson Kruse.
 
Luann thoroughly enjoyed her life; she was strong and courageous in dealing with Diabetes, dialysis, kidney and pancreas transplants, among many other health complications. Her kindness and generous spirit has led her to give one last gift, the ultimate gift of life through organ donation.
